Mike OBMike OB
Glad to have had the opportunity to visit this well known local spot while visiting the area. Unlike any pizza joint experience i’ve ever had. First we ordered at a counter before being escorted through the back of a narrow alley into a small garden seating area. nothing formal, all low key. The food came out quick and the service was friendly. the pizza itself was some of the best i’ve ever had. very doughy with unique flavor that almost melts in your mouth. there was a perfect amount of seasoning over fresh mozzarella cheese. I like the options of various doughs to try as well. We went with the standard dough to get the original flavor. Also tried the garlic bread and house made meatballs. The sauce for both was equally delicious. I hope to have the opportunity to re-visit this location to try some of the speciality pizza and pasta options. Very highly recommended 🍕 🍝 🥖

Five stars all around for what this place is as a concept. Primarily, DeFazios serves the distillery next door. Customers go into the pizza joint, order, pay, and take a table number card. The pizza staff will bring it to the distillery, seek out your placard, and deliver your piping hot tasty pizza. The distillery is large; but the pizza delivery is crazy efficient and WILL find you! I ordered mushroom and pepper personal size and found I couldn't quite eat the whole thing. Slices were cut small, so easy to share a pie. Prices were fair for the quality of the pie. Add-ons came with fair prices as well. The bar has take-away containers if you need to make home leftovers. Napkins are found on or near the tables. I'm calling my experience "dine in".
